Creating a Harmonious Palette

For a blue dress, a warm and inviting makeup palette is the ideal choice. Opt for eyeshadows in copper, bronze, or gold tones to complement the cool undertones of the blue dress. A soft pink or peach blush will add a hint of rosiness to your cheeks. For your lips, consider a nude or berry-toned lipstick to balance out the bold eyes.

Perfecting Your Base

A flawless base is the foundation for any stunning prom makeup look. Begin by prepping your skin with a light moisturizer to create a smooth canvas. Next, apply a primer to control shine and enhance the longevity of your makeup. Use a foundation that matches your skin tone and apply it evenly to your face and neck.

Setting Your Base

Once your foundation is applied, set it with a translucent powder to prevent it from creasing or smudging. Use a light hand and apply the powder using a fluffy brush or sponge. This step will help your makeup last throughout the night.

Sculpting Your Features

Define your cheekbones and jawline by using a bronzer that is slightly darker than your skin tone. Apply the bronzer to the hollows of your cheeks and along your jawline, blending well to avoid harsh lines. This will create a more sculpted and contoured look.

Highlighting Your Glow

Enhance your natural features by applying a shimmering highlighter to the high points of your face, such as your cheekbones, brow bone, and Cupid's bow. Choose a highlighter that complements your skin tone and apply it lightly to create a subtle glow.

Framing Your Eyes

Eyebrows are the frame for your eyes, so make sure they are neatly groomed and defined. Use an eyebrow pencil or powder to fill in any sparse areas and shape them to suit your face shape.

Creating a Shimmering Eye Look

For a prom makeup look that complements a blue dress, opt for a shimmering eye shadow palette in shades of blue, silver, or gold. Apply a light base color to your entire lid and blend it towards the crease. Then, apply a darker blue shade to the outer corner of your eye and blend it inwards. Finish with a touch of gold or silver shimmer in the center of your lid to create a sparkling effect.

Defining Your Lashes

Long, voluminous lashes can instantly enhance your eyes. Apply a lengthening and volumizing mascara to your top and bottom lashes, starting from the roots and working your way outwards. For a more dramatic look, consider using false lashes.

Lining Your Eyes

To further define your eyes, line them with a black or navy blue eyeliner. Apply the eyeliner along your upper lash line, starting from the inner corner and working outwards. For a more sultry look, smudge the eyeliner along your lower lash line.

Finishing Touches

Complete your prom makeup look with a gorgeous lip color. For a blue dress, consider shades of coral, pink, or nude that will complement the cool tones of your outfit. Apply a light layer of lip liner to define your lips and prevent the lipstick from bleeding.

Final Tips

  • Practice your makeup look in advance to ensure that you are comfortable with the application and that the colors complement your dress.
  • Use waterproof products to prevent smudging or fading during the evening.
  • Carry a touch-up kit with you to make any necessary adjustments throughout the night.
